B139XT has had 32 transactions since the start of 2023. This is around the averaage for sales in the UK over the past year. This indicates a steady market where properties are both selling reasonably well, and come to market reasonably often. You should look to other data such as the type of homes that are selling, and the trend in housing prices below, before making decisions on how quickly you should jump into buying in this area. A steady market can give you some stability when planning to purchase a new home, but you may want to look to other areas if you are an property investor looking for swifter returns on your investments
